首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何将PapaParse (或任何js库)导入到JavaScript文件?

要将PapaParse或任何JS库导入到JavaScript文件,可以按照以下步骤进行:

  1. 下载库文件:首先,你需要从PapaParse的官方网站(https://www.papaparse.com/)或其他可靠的资源站点下载PapaParse库的最新版本。确保选择适合你项目的版本。
  2. 将库文件添加到项目中:将下载的PapaParse库文件(通常是一个.js文件)复制到你的项目文件夹中的合适位置。可以将其放在与你的JavaScript文件相同的目录下,或者根据你的项目结构进行适当的组织。
  3. 导入库文件:在你的JavaScript文件中,使用<script>标签将PapaParse库文件导入到你的代码中。你可以在需要使用PapaParse的地方添加以下代码:
代码语言:txt
复制
<script src="path/to/papaparse.js"></script>

确保将path/to/papaparse.js替换为实际的文件路径。

  1. 使用PapaParse库:一旦成功导入PapaParse库,你就可以在你的JavaScript代码中使用它了。根据PapaParse的文档和API参考,使用库提供的函数和方法来解析、处理和操作CSV或其他格式的数据。

以下是一个简单的示例,演示如何使用PapaParse库解析CSV文件:

代码语言:txt
复制
<script src="path/to/papaparse.js"></script>
<script>
  // 定义CSV数据
  var csvData = "Name,Age,City\nJohn,25,New York\nJane,30,San Francisco";

  // 使用PapaParse解析CSV数据
  var parsedData = Papa.parse(csvData);

  // 打印解析结果
  console.log(parsedData);
</script>

这个示例将会输出解析后的CSV数据对象,你可以根据需要进一步处理和使用这些数据。

请注意,以上步骤是一般的导入JS库的方法,适用于大多数JS库,包括PapaParse。具体的导入方法可能会因库的不同而有所差异,因此在使用其他库时,请参考其官方文档或相关资源以获取准确的导入指南。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

文件系统作为数据的体验如何?

曾经写了一个web app,后端没有用数据,而是文件系统,体验还不错,文件系统的索引也很快,有时候一个网站不需要什么SQL。 ? ?...CSV with ag-grid & chart.js 功能概述 基于web的表格处理/图形渲染系统, 支持csv文件的导入导出, ag-grid的本地scrud, 以及chart.js框架的图表统计...,不得不说他们防扣码的手段挺强 PapaParse: CSV2JSON的一个小工具 browser-detect: 浏览器/OS嗅探工具,用于全面封杀IE body-parser: 非常经典的http...ejs: html模板引擎 express: 经典web框架 express-session: 经典的express session框架(支持三种存储(内存, 文件, 数据(各种数据))) session-file-store...group node制作一张线形图(贝塞尔曲线),如果它有二级group node(children),则作为图中的的多个曲线; 如果没有,则将自身作为唯一的曲线 主菜单一览 import: 将本地csv文件导入到浏览器中进行计算和渲染

3K20

ECMAScript 新提案:JSON模块

但是,将应用程序的配置保存在一个JSON文件中往往很方便,因此,我们可能想直接将JSON文件导入ES模块中。 长期以来,commonjs 模块格式支持导入JSON。...假设,我们有一个 config.json 文件,内容如下: { "name": "My Application", "version": "v1.2" } 如何将 config.json 导入ES...例如,我们创建一个简单的Web应用程序,从JSON配置文件中显示应用程序的名称和版本。 如果你试图直接导入 config.json ,Node.js会抛出一个错误。...,默认期望的是JavaScript代码。...4.总结 默认情况下,ES模块只能导入JavaScript代码。 由于JSON模块的提议,你可以直接将JSON内容导入到ES模块中。只要在导入语句后使用导入断言就可以了。

76820

厉害了,ECMAScript 新提案:JSON模块

但是,将应用程序的配置保存在一个JSON文件中往往很方便,因此,我们可能想直接将JSON文件导入ES模块中。 长期以来,commonjs 模块格式支持导入JSON。...假设,我们有一个 config.json 文件,内容如下: { "name": "My Application", "version": "v1.2" } 如何将 config.json 导入ES...例如,我们创建一个简单的Web应用程序,从JSON配置文件中显示应用程序的名称和版本。 如果你试图直接导入 config.json ,Node.js会抛出一个错误。...JavaScript代码。...4.总结 默认情况下,ES模块只能导入JavaScript代码。 由于JSON模块的提议,你可以直接将JSON内容导入到ES模块中。只要在导入语句后使用导入断言就可以了。

1.1K10

如何使用HTMLSmuggler测试你的Web应用能否抵御HTML Smuggling攻击

HTMLSmuggler工具旨在创建一个嵌入了用户自定义的恶意Payload的独立JavaScript,这个代码可以整合到你的网络钓鱼网站/邮件HTML附件中,以实现IDShe IPS系统绕过,最终将嵌入式...功能介绍 1、内置高度可配置的JavaScript模糊处理程序,可完全隐藏你的Payload; 2、既可以作为独立的JS使用,也可以嵌入React、Vue.JSJavaScript框架中; 3、支持自定义添加额外的数据处理..." -c 接下来,在dist/payload.esm.jsdist/payload.umd.js路径下找到你的Payload,你可以将其嵌入到你的Web页面中,使用download()函数调用Payload...纯HTML样例 完成准备步骤之后,将创建好的脚本导入到HTML文件中: 在<body...VueJS样例 完成准备步骤之后,将创建好的脚本导入到Vue文件中: import { download } from '.

14330

从零开始使用 Astro 的实用指南

所以不需要安装任何实时重载的NPM包此类东西。...Astro布局 Astro布局只是具有不同名称的Astro组件,用于创建一个UI结构布局,比如一个页面模板。因此,任何你能在组件中做到的事情,都有可能在布局中实现。...然而你应该知道,Astro支持任何你能想到的方法。你可以编写纯CSS、Sass和CSS模块,甚至可以导入你喜欢的CSS,比如Tailwind。...image.png 下面是你如何将外部的CSS文件导入到BaseLayout.astro文件中的例子: --- import Header from '.....如果你不像上一个例子那样给你的组件添加任何这些东西,该组件的纯HTML版本将在浏览器中渲染,所以任何点击处理器状态都不会生效。

72240

在React项目中使用CSS Module

只需将CSS模块文件导入到我们的组件中,就可以在各种CSS文件中使用相同的CSS类。...「性能优化」:某些 CSS-in-JS 会使用类似于「样式提取」(style extraction)的技术,将样式提取为单独的 CSS 文件,以提高性能。...在使用CSS模块时,不需要额外的代码添加到CSS模块的第三方代码。我们只需要将CSS文件的名称更改为[文件名].Modules.css;我们可以用任何其他名称替代[文件名]。...在使用CSS模块时,我们必须使用import关键字将文件导入到特定组件中。...在将CSS模块集成到我们的React项目中时,我们必须指定类,「就像在标准JavaScript中使用点符号方括号语法访问对象的属性一样」。

80850

带你深入了解 Module

模块介绍 当我们的应用程序变大时,我们想要把它分割成多个文件,也就是所谓的“模块”。一个模块可以包含一个用于特定目的的类函数。 很长一段时间以来,JavaScript都没有语言级的模块语法。...但最终脚本变得越来越复杂,因此社区发明了各种方法来将代码组织到模块中,以及根据需要加载模块的特殊。 AMD——最古老的模块系统之一,最初由require.js实现。...语言级模块系统于2015年出现在标准中,后来逐渐演变,现在所有主流浏览器和Node.js都支持它。因此,我们将从现在开始学习现代JavaScript模块。 什么是模块 模块只是一个文件。...因此,我们应该将user.js导入到hello.js中,并从中获取所需的功能,而不是依赖全局变量。...异步脚本在准备好后立即运行,独立于其他脚本HTML文档。 对于模块脚本,它也适用于内联脚本。 例如,下面的内联脚本是异步的,所以它不等待任何东西。 它执行导入(fetch .

1K20

将Kotlin代码编译成Javascript 代码

在Kotlin和Javascript平台的互操作过程中,往往会涉及Kotlin代码和 Javascript 代码相互转换的过程,本文主要介绍如何将Kotlin代码编译成Javascript 代码。...1,创建JavaScript的应用程序 首先创建一个新的应用程序目标JavaScript模块时,并需要选择Kotlin - JavaScript作为编译运行目标。...编译输出代码说明 将 Kotlin 代码编译为 Javascript 代码后会得到两个主要的文件: Kotlin.js....通过 Kotlin 变量我们可以使用 kotlin.js 标准中的方法。...同上,但在这种情况下,编译器会将所选文件的内容追加到输出中。 复制运行时文件。指示我们希望将该kotlin.js输出到哪个子文件夹中。默认情况下,lib这就是为什么在HTML中我们引用这个路径。

1.4K30

Nodejs 连接 MySQL

安装驱动 本教程使用了淘宝定制的 cnpm 命令进行安装: $ cnpm install mysql 连接数据 在以下实例中根据你的实际配置修改数据用户名、及密码及数据名: test.js 文件代码...: 执行以下命令输出结果为: $ node test.js The solution is: 2 数据连接参数说明: 参数 描述 host 主机地址 (默认:localhost) user 用户名...类型值 (默认:true) queryFormat 自定义query语句格式化方法 supportBigNumbers 数据支持bigintdecimal类型列时,需要设此option为true (...默认:false) bigNumberStrings supportBigNumbers和bigNumberStrings启用 强制bigintdecimal列以JavaScript字符串类型返回(默认...ssl配置文件名称的字符串,目前只捆绑Amazon RDS的配置文件 数据操作( CURD ) 在进行数据操作前,你需要将本站提供的 Websites 表 SQL 文件websites.sql 导入到你的

3.4K00

把 Node.js 中的回调转换为 Promise

即使有了新的方法,但是仍然有许多使用回调的原生模块和。在本文中,我们将讨论如何将 JavaScript 回调转换为 Promise。...虽然我们可以创建任何函数来接受另一个函数,但回调主要用于异步操作。 JavaScript 是一种解释性语言,一次只能处理一行代码。有些任务可能需要很长时间才能完成,例如下载读取大文件等。...JavaScript 将这些运行时间很长的任务转移到浏览器 Node.js 环境中的其他进程中。这样它就不会阻止其他代码的执行。 通常异步函数会接受回调函数,所以完成之后可以处理其数据。...如果需要用 Promise 处理文件,可以用 Node.js 附带的(https://nodejs.org/docs/latest-v10.x/api/fs.html#fs_fs_promises_api...现在你已经了解了如何将 Node.js 标准样式回调隐含到 Promise 中。从 Node.js 8 开始,这个模块仅在 Node.js 上可用。

2.5K20

2018年全球最受欢迎的30款数据可视化工具

你只需将数据导入到RAWGraphs中,设计你想要的图表,然后将其导出为SVG格式PNG格式的图片。此外,上传至RAWGraphs的数据只会在web端在线进行处理,保证了数据的安全性。...用户可以使用软件、在线网页编辑器和移动应用程序导入文件文件夹和数据任何数据,并在任何地方查看数据。Power BI对个人用户是免费的,并且针对于团队单个用户每月只收取9.9美元。...用户可以自由导入任何数据,如文件文件夹和数据,并且可以使用Power BI软件、网页、手机应用来查看数据。Power BI对个人用户是免费的,团队用户版也很便宜,单个用户每月只收取9.9美元。...16) D3.js ? D3.js是一个开源的JavaScript函数,用于使用HTML、CSS和SVG操作基于数据的文档,是JavaScript可视化框架的领导者。...OpenLayers是用于创建交互式web地图的开源客户端JavaScript,支持几乎任何浏览器。OpenLayers不需要特殊的服务器端软件任何配置,无需下载任何东西就可以使用。

4.3K20

分享 42 个面向前端开发的 JS 和框架

此外,它还提供了许多内置示例来帮助您学习如何将 D3.js 应用于您的网站。但是,它也有一些限制,例如,初学者很难使用,或者它不能在 IE8 等较旧的浏览器上运行。...我喜欢这个的一点是,您可以通过删除在下载过程中不使用的编程语言来减少 highlight.js 的大小。 对于服务器端,您可以使用 yarn npm 来安装它。...它允许您为您的网站轻松构建日期选择器组件,而无需任何额外的使用任何额外的。 我喜欢这个中的一些功能是深色和浅色主题。您可以设置允许用户选择的时间间隔,按地区设置日期等。...37、Print.js 地址:https://printjs.crabbly.com/ Print.js 是一个紧凑的 JavaScript ,它允许您直接在网页上打印文件而不会出现任何问题。...总结 我希望这篇文章能为您提供用于网页设计和开发的有用的 JavaScript 。如果您有任何问题,请在留言区给我留言,我会尽快回复。 感谢您的阅读,希望能再次见到你。 祝你今天过得愉快!

6.7K31
领券